BIOC 320 Laboratory Methods in Biochemistry and Molecular Biology 2 (3 credits)

Note: This is the 2016–2017 edition of the eCalendar. Update the year in your browser's URL bar for the most recent version of this page, or click here to jump to the newest eCalendar.

Offered by: Biochemistry (Faculty of Science)

Overview

Biochemistry : Modern molecular-biological methods for isolation and characterization of nucleic acids and for analysis of RNA and protein expression, including: plasmid expression, isolation, restriction and ligation; electrophoretic methods and Western blotting; PCR and qPCR applications; immunofluorescence microscopy and basic bioinformatics approaches.

Terms: Fall 2016

Instructors: Teodoro, Jose Guerreiro (Fall)

  • Prerequisite(s): BIOC 220

  • Restriction(s): Not open to students who have taken BIOC 300D1/D2 or BIOL 301. For students in Biochemistry programs, others with permission of instructor.
